Prior to the last couple of games...D-mac had a nice 3 or so game run where he had something like 333 yards over that span. But at this time, Turbin should get more carries. He had 11 yards on just 2 carries vs. the Panthers...while DMC had 11 yards on 10 carries. It was also mentioned that DMC was one of the guys that let Thomas Davis through on the blitz that ended Romo's season. Of course, the Panthers have a pretty good run D, and held the Skins down in that area as well...even with Callahan.

Escobar may not be the blocker they'd prefer...but he could be a weapon down the seam. They should utilize that more often.

I'd like to see Dez running slant routes. Also move him around to include the slot. Mix in some quick screens. Get the ball in his hands. Where has the back shoulder fade gone? T-Will seems most comfortable with Romo.

Beasley will get open...but has to be targeted. They did so in one game, and he went over 100 yards with 2 TD's.

While wins may not follow, Cassel should be more comfortable in the offense now & perhaps be able to call out protections better on a given play...call more audibles, etc. We'll see.

Defensively...I'd like to see more of David Irving. Let Crawford see more time at the 1-tech as needed, as he see's some double teams anyway. Also move Hardy around more (inside & LDE), and let Gregory get some more snaps.
